Adapter Switch

Concerned about the safety of your living space, your office or shop for that matter? Looking for security systems to ensure their premises without overwhelming about technical aspects? Then, the Strobe Security System is for you. Available in Tupelo Super Store, the security alarm strobe is easy to install and has several features that are […]